The word pediatrician has only been in use since the turn of the 20th century.
Webcommunity paediatrics: A term defined by the Imperial College of London as an emerging multidisciplinary and multiagency specialty with special interest in child public health and population paediatrics, behavioural and developmental paediatrics, neurodisability, social paediatrics and child protection, and ambulatory paediatrics.
